Some places really have this quiet way of pulling you in. I walked into this four bedroom apartment at Manazel Al Khor, right along Dubai Creek, and the air just slowed down a bit. The light does most of the heavy lifting here. You get these huge windows running along the sides with sunlight just spilling across those dark hardwood floors. It makes the tilework pop too which is something you notice the longer you're there. Some corners are smooth and glossy with marble mosaics and then your slippers will tap into warm wood before you remember there are balconies all around and you could step out for a look at the water whenever.
Manazel Al Khor is tucked away in Culture Village and if you do not know this little part of Dubai, picture it as a pocket of quiet that feels worlds apart from the usual city buzz. Yet you can still walk over to nearby landmarks like Dubai Wharf or Palazzo Versace. Downtown and Marina are actually just a drive away. I stood at the balcony for a bit and just watched boats drift through the Creek and some folks walking along the boardwalk with their dogs letting out a bark or two. Honestly in the mornings you feel the creek breeze and you remember how close the canal is to you. Sometimes you even catch the smell of fresh bread from a café just along the water.
The inside space is generous which you feel as soon as you move through the hallway. There is a half open kitchen with a breakfast bar and I can imagine easy family breakfasts here with everyone half awake and someone always late. The kitchen actually feels like a place to chop and cook real food too. So if you like to host or just like the sound of casual dinners with a view then this space really works. There is an open sort of flow to it with the living and dining all connected. You get a good look at the skyline from the balconies at sunset when the city turns a little softer.
The master suite is something else. It takes up one whole side of the apartment. There is a sitting area where I pictured myself reading and maybe watching the boats for a while. The walk in closet is a nice touch too not just a row of cupboards but a real space to move around. Each other bedroom has its own bathroom tucked away and closets built right in so everyone gets a little luxury. Even getting dressed feels unhurried here.
You can tell the building was designed with comfort and a bit of old Dubai style in mind. There are patterns and touches that remind you you're living creekside not in just another glass tower. And you have access to a private marina if you have a thing for boats or just like to watch them glide in and out. The pool deck is a good spot to put your feet up and you will probably run into neighbors now and then. The boardwalk is a gentle place to stretch your legs and it runs the whole stretch of the Creek for almost four kilometers which some folks do every morning and evening. There are a couple of boutique shops and little food spots along the way. If you have kids or friends visiting it just means you are never far from something interesting.
Living at Manazel Al Khor is a little slower but still grounded in everything you need. You are not missing out on convenience and you get a lot of space at almost thirty eight hundred square feet. I noticed there's always someone jogging or riding by and the mood is laid back. The city is close but honestly sometimes you almost forget your phone because the creek and the community do most of the entertaining.
